What Ylang 49 smells like

Ylang ylang opens creamy and almost rubbery — the indolic, banana-tinged edge of the flower pushed forward rather than softened. Jasmine layers in at the heart, deepening the tropical richness without tipping into powder. The dry-down is where restraint finally arrives: vetiver cuts through with its earthy, slightly smoky edge, and sandalwood smooths things into a warm, skin-close finish. Musk keeps it anchored but quiet — sillage is moderate, projection intimate by the second hour — a slow, deliberate fade. — Best worn in warm weather by anyone who wants skin-forward florals with genuine depth rather than sweetness.

What Another 13 smells like

Opens with a dense, almost synthetic pulse of ambrox — that warm, skin-amplifying molecule that reads less like a note and more like an aura. Jasmine arrives quickly in the heart but stays restrained, never green or indolic, just softly floral and slightly waxy. Moss grounds it with an earthy coolness without turning it dark. The dry-down is where it lives: skin-close musk and ambrox merge into something that smells less like perfume and more like exceptionally clean, warm skin. Projection is intimate; sillage lingers in a close trail — best worn in warmer months when skin heat amplifies the ambrox effect, ideal for anyone who wants presence without announcement.

How they overlap

Ylang 49 and Another 13 share 2 notes (jasmine, musk). The same note name doesn't always mean the same scent — different houses use different vanillas, different woods, different musks — but a multi-note shared spine usually does indicate genuinely-comparable wear character. The remaining notes (3 unique to Ylang 49, 2 unique to Another 13) are where the divergence happens.

The buying decision

Ylang 49 is the cheaper original at $198 compared to $245 for Another 13 — about 19% less. Another 13 covers 3 seasons (spring, summer, fall) — wider weather range than Ylang 49, which leans spring/summer-only.
